Transaction 75056c21be4a30d1a41b1faa9e5b247d3dee698431a2d43d2148808927f466b4
1 Input
1 Output
-
75056c21be4a30d1a41b1faa9e5b247d3dee698431a2d43d2148808927f466b4:0
- value
- 129815
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 003d2ba4d6b3709bcc9d0efaf995a3c13adfc46b OP_EQUAL
- address
- 31iHCk5MwDM8nDkpM8CcpXJra7HNCDoX6K